Palgrave, Ontario – Cornerstone will host the CDI3* Spring Into Dressage competition from June 4 to 6, 2010, in addition to two other national gold dressage competitions, the Cornerstone Summer Festival from July 16-18 and the Cornerstone Summer Classic from August 20-22. Cornerstone’s annual hunter/jumper competition will be held June 23-27. All four equestrian competitions will be held at the Caledon Equestrian Park in Palgrave, ON, which is the equestrian venue for the 2015 Pan American Games.

The CDI3* Spring Into Dressage competition will represent an opportunity for Canada’s top dressage athletes to earn qualifying scores for the upcoming 2010 World Equestrian Games in Lexington, KY. In addition to showcasing the Grand Prix division, sponsored by Dutch Masters Construction Ltd., the CDI3* Spring Into Dressage also offers FEI-sanctioned competition in the Advanced, Young Riders’, Junior, and Five and Six-Year-Old Young Horse divisions.

No fewer than five FEI ‘O’ judges will officiate at the CDI3* Spring Into Dressage competition including Stephen Clarke of Great Britain, Anne Gribbons of the United States, Libby McMullen of Canada, Maribel Alonso de Quinzanos of Mexico, and Axel Steiner of the United States. FEI ‘I’ judges Gabriel Armando of Argentina, Marian Cunningham of Peru and Lorraine MacDonald and Lorraine Stubbs, both of Canada, will also officiate.
